BT-7 artillery vs M3 Stuart
Both BT-7 artillery and M3 Stuart are tier 3 light tanks in World of Tanks. Below is a head-to-head stat comparison across HP, armor, gun performance, mobility, and concealment.

Side-by-side stats
| Stat | BT-7 artillery USSR | M3 Stuart USA | Winner |
|---|---|---|---|
| HP | 312 | 352 | M3 Stuart |
| Hull armor | 20 | 38.1 | M3 Stuart |
| Damage | 164 | 40 | BT-7 art. |
| Penetration | 38 | 62 | M3 Stuart |
| DPM | 2050 | 1200 | BT-7 art. |
| Speed | 51.6 | 61 | M3 Stuart |
| Camo (still) | 27.5% | 26.7% | BT-7 art. |
What the numbers say
The BT-7 artillery has 40 fewer HP than the M3 Stuart. Hull armor differs by 18.1mm at the front (M3 Stuart is thicker). The top gun on the BT-7 art. deals 124 more damage per shot (164 vs 40). FAQ
Which is better in WoT, BT-7 artillery or M3 Stuart?
By raw stats alone, the M3 Stuart wins 4 of 7 stat categories. The other wins 3, with 0 ties. Actual matchup performance depends on map, role, and player skill — but on paper this is the breakdown.
Are BT-7 art. and M3 Stuart the same tier?
Yes, both are tier 3 light tanks.
